Pemetic Ridge Trail, Acadia National Park near Bar Harbor, Maine.

Lone Pine

Last month we hiked up to the peak of Pemetic Mountain which is 1248 ft above sea level.

Trail marker

The route we took was about 4.5 miles. There is a decent climb but mostly an easy hike. One point on the trail had ladders to decend through a ravine. Not technically challenging but interesting haha

The peak

The views from the peak are awesome.

Pano

The peak is basically a rocky outcrop above the forest.

Looking West

You can see most of Mount Desert Island and Acadia National Park to the west.

Looking East

The views to the east extend all the way to the coast. It was a great late season hike 馃憤
